Nutritional Deprivation Index is negatively associated with socio-economic factors in Paraguayan households
The present study aimed to examine the nutritional deprivation of Paraguayan households (measured as households' access to diverse diets) and investigate the association between nutritional deprivation and socio-economic characteristics in a large sample. An extension of Alkire–Foster methodolo...
